A Guide to Selecting the Best Marine Vhf Radios

Choosing the right marine VHF radio is essential for safety and effective communication on the water. These radios are a lifeline for boaters, allowing you to communicate with other vessels, marinas, and emergency services. When selecting a marine VHF radio, it's important to consider where and how you'll be using it, as well as the features that will best suit your boating needs. Understanding the key specifications will help you make an informed decision and ensure you have a reliable means of communication while at sea.

Power Output

Power output in marine VHF radios is measured in watts and determines how far your signal can travel. Most radios offer two settings: 1 watt for short-range communication and 25 watts for long-range. Higher power allows you to reach farther distances, which is important for offshore boating, while lower power is useful for conserving battery and reducing interference in crowded areas. If you mostly boat close to shore or in busy marinas, lower power may suffice, but for offshore or open water, a radio with a 25-watt option is essential.

Fixed Mount vs. Handheld

Marine VHF radios come in two main types: fixed mount and handheld. Fixed mount radios are installed on your boat and typically offer higher power and better range, making them ideal for larger vessels or those venturing far from shore. Handheld radios are portable, battery-powered, and waterproof, making them great for small boats, kayaks, or as a backup. Your choice depends on your boat size, how far you travel, and whether you need portability or maximum range.

Waterproof and Submersibility Rating

Since marine environments are wet and unpredictable, it's crucial that your VHF radio can withstand water exposure. Radios are rated for water resistance, often using IPX ratings. A higher rating (like IPX7 or IPX8) means the radio can survive being submerged for a certain period, which is important if you expect rough conditions or risk dropping the radio overboard. For open water or small craft, a high waterproof rating is a must, while for cabin use, a lower rating may be acceptable.

DSC (Digital Selective Calling)

DSC is a safety feature that allows you to send a distress signal with your location at the push of a button. Radios with DSC can automatically transmit your boat's information to rescue authorities, which can be life-saving in emergencies. If you often travel offshore or in less-trafficked waters, a radio with DSC is highly recommended. For casual, near-shore use, it may be less critical but still adds peace of mind.

Display and Controls

The display and controls affect how easy it is to use your radio, especially in stressful situations or poor weather. Larger, backlit displays are easier to read in bright sunlight or at night, and simple, well-marked controls make operation straightforward. If you have poor eyesight or expect to use the radio in challenging conditions, prioritize a clear display and intuitive controls.

Battery Life (for Handhelds)

For handheld VHF radios, battery life determines how long you can use the radio before needing to recharge or replace batteries. Longer battery life is important for extended trips or emergencies. Some radios offer replaceable battery packs or the ability to use standard batteries as a backup. If you take long trips or may not have access to charging, look for a model with extended battery life and backup options.

Antenna Quality

The antenna plays a big role in how well your radio transmits and receives signals. Fixed mount radios usually have external antennas, which can be upgraded for better performance, while handhelds have built-in antennas. A higher quality or longer antenna improves range and clarity. If you need maximum range, especially offshore, invest in a good antenna or choose a radio that allows for antenna upgrades.

Channel Selection and Weather Alerts

Marine VHF radios operate on specific channels for communication, including emergency and weather channels. Some radios offer quick access to weather alerts, which is important for safety. If you want to stay informed about changing conditions, choose a radio with dedicated weather channels and alert features.
